Multitarget - One person on the team's actions all become Multitargetted. However, the damage of regular attacks, the healing of all spells that restore HP or MP, the status rates of status spells or attacks and the effect of buffs or debuffs (rounded down to the nearest half point in the case of Pokemon) is reduced by 33%. (Deadly Fingertips has a 67% chance of inflicting ID for example) Moves that were originally MT are not affected by this. This sealstone may be moved. In the case of revival, this affects the amount of HP restored, not the chance of revival occuring. Moves that have two types of effects (healing + buffing) are both decreased.

Body Charge - Increases damage by 1.3x and effective speed by 1.2x and decreases damage to them to .7x, but increases the cost of the character by 1.5x (rounded down to nearest half point, .5s are 1.0s). This cannot be used on any character with a point value higher than 3.0.

She has a limit of 32 items. It's not too limiting, though it can definitely take its toll if certain floors try to win by attrition against my team. As for items, the Guidelines topic has a LoD item guide, for when a 5-person LoD team was made (w/ items being the Synergy sealstone), but it was very unclear. I actually compiled a floor chart for when she gets what, and posted it in the Brainstorming/Team Creating topic. I made it very shortly after having beaten the game, too.

Floor 1 - Healing Potion (ST, 50% healing), Angel's Prayer (ST, 50% revival), Body Purifier (ST, heals physical status), Mind Purifier (ST, heals mental status), Burnout (ST Fire item), Spark Net (ST Thunder item), Spear Frost (ST Water item), Meteor Fall (MT Earth item), Dancing Ray (MT Light item)
Floor 2 - Sun Rhapsody (ST, full MP healing), Dark Mist (ST Darkness item), Fatal Blizzard (MT Water item), Spinning Gale (ST Wind item), Gushing Magma (MT Fire item), Thunderbolt (MT Thunder item)
Floor 3 - Healing Breeze (MT, 50% healing), Pellet (ST Earth item), Trans Light (ST Light item), Black Rain (MT Darkness item), Rave Twister (MT Wind item)
Floor 4 - Healing Fog (ST, 100% healing), Depetrifier (ST Petrify healing),
Floor 5 - Panic Bell (ST, Confusion), Stunning Hammer (ST, Paralysis), Poison Needle (ST, Poison), Midnight Terror (ST, Fear)

Healing Rains (MT, 100% healing) and Spirit Potions (ST, 100 SP) are never storebought.

Juan can act on the turn he wakes up but... only sometimes, and sometimes at reduced swings. My strong suspicion is that as soon as he wakes up, the game enters an attack command for him. So if an enemy acts with 50 charge and wakes him up, and his attack is 40 charge, he'll get a swing (but probably only one). etc. Reminds me of Sword of Magic actually.

Juan early on is certainly slower/gets fewer swings and his damage suffers accordingly.

Saner/Illusion work exactly the same way, they don't affect turn order in the current round (they do affect evade).

The problem is that being asleep until someone wakes him up is a LOT of time lost, especially early in the game. FFT chemist is basically average, so s/he's going to be acting at S3's average which is 45 charge (actually, it's slower than that, early, but I'll go with this). I highly doubt an earlygame Juan will need any less than 40 charge himself to act, so he won't be getting a swing until charge 85, which probably gets outpaced by the likes of Dekar, let alone Cecil. Sleeping Juan is not good for turn 1 blitzes, until later in the game and even then only if you get someone really, really fast to wake him up.

Juan getting lots of swings is really a later-game thing, you need both lots of speed (and we're talking mid-high 2 digits here, so 6-7 per level isn't as impressive as it sounds) and a decent swing rank to even get a second swing.
